"KPop Demon Hunters" Sets New Netflix Global Top 10 Record
The animated film "KPop Demon Hunters" has achieved an unprecedented milestone, remaining in Netflix's Global Top 10 Films chart for 52 consecutive weeks. This record-breaking performance significantly surpasses previous benchmarks. Netflix is reportedly positioning the property as a key franchise for future content.
Context
'KPop Demon Hunters' is an animated film that combines elements of Korean pop culture with fantasy themes. Its 52-week run in the Global Top 10 marks a significant achievement for Netflix, reflecting changing viewer preferences and the rising popularity of K-pop and animation. The film's success comes amid increasing competition in the streaming industry.
